This is a simple fix to the popular hakpack JenX 2.3 (aka JenX2.hak) which can be found here The problem is that the 1.66 patch updated human female head models as well as a file called pfh0.mdl which sets the parameters for building a human female character model. JenX2.hak includes a modified version of pfh0.mdl which uses the old parameters, so using the new heads with the old JenX 2.3 produces a conflict where the character loses her neck. The instructions provided will walk you through how to make the fix. It is in no way an official fix to JenX 2.3 and if the original author (who could not be reached by this user) provides an official fix it takes precedence over this. Now included are modified heads for JenX2. The hakpack itself should take care of any head problems you might see, but extracting the files from the "1.66 compliant heads" folder into your override directory is advised if you used JenX2 override heads previously. |
